Impact is not a complete drum module like Superior Drummer or BFD drums, it is mostly designed for producing so I am not sure it can actually transform all the actions from your drum triggers correctly. I would suggest to use a dedicated third party drum engine. In the end your drum triggers should send midi information for each instrument and the hihat should have different notes for open, closed, etc.

Struggling with low-range vocal frequencies by asura_______ in StudioOne

[–]TDF1981 0 points1 point  (0 children)

On top of what others already pointed out: you want to have your surgical EQ before any compressor so that only the frequencies you like are being compressed at all. For me it‘s always EQ => Compressor => 2nd EQ (for creative work). If you use a dynamic eq to get rid of that low end when it‘s too much it‘s even better. PS: if you know the exact event where it happens you could also use EventFX to treat just that word/phrase. Works like a charm
